Output ca0c682af55715bff2e8b31a4db066c915959c7ea0a29d69f3a1a30dcfe900fa:3

value
2423530124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6ec76d27c9485fe10fdfec1ddc37c5557524405 OP_EQUAL
address
3MHRoQtCj6pdjEe9vvYgbpJgdNZnTcsW7G
transaction
ca0c682af55715bff2e8b31a4db066c915959c7ea0a29d69f3a1a30dcfe900fa
spent
true